Home ComputersComputer NetworkingCloud Computing Understanding Cloud Computing Essentials

Understanding Cloud Computing Essentials

by Marcin Wieclaw
0 comment
what is cloud computing?

In today’s interconnected world, cloud computing has become an integral part of our digital landscape. But what exactly is cloud computing? Put simply, cloud computing is a model for enabling ubiquitous, convenient, on-demand network access to a shared pool of configurable computing resources.

Cloud computing allows users to access computing infrastructure, applications, and data from anywhere via the internet. It has gained significant traction in recent years, with businesses recognizing its potential and leveraging its benefits.

Cloud computing spending continues to rise, with tech analyst IDC expecting cloud infrastructure spending to grow by 8.3% to $71.8 billion in 2021. The global pandemic has further accelerated the adoption of cloud computing as businesses recognize the importance of remote access to their resources.

In the following sections, we will explore the benefits of cloud computing, the different types of cloud models, and the various cloud service offerings available. So, let’s dive in and unravel the world of cloud computing.

Benefits of Cloud Computing

Cloud computing offers numerous advantages for businesses, making it an increasingly popular choice in the modern digital landscape. By migrating to the cloud, organizations can unlock a range of benefits that drive efficiency, cost savings, and flexibility.

One of the key advantages of cloud computing is the potential for significant cost savings. Unlike traditional on-premises infrastructure, cloud solutions operate on a pay-as-you-go model. This means businesses only pay for the resources they use, eliminating the need for costly upfront investments in hardware and software. By eliminating expensive capital expenditures, organizations can redirect their financial resources towards other strategic initiatives, enabling greater agility and innovation.

Cloud solutions are also highly reliable, offering constant support and over 99.9% availability. Service providers have sophisticated infrastructure and processes in place to ensure minimal downtime, enabling businesses to rely on their cloud resources without disruptions. This high level of reliability translates to enhanced productivity and customer satisfaction, as employees and clients can access data and applications whenever they need them.

Another significant benefit of cloud computing is the ability to enable mobility. With the cloud, employees can access data and applications from anywhere with an internet connection. This empowers a remote and distributed workforce, enhancing collaboration and productivity. Whether employees are in the office, working from home, or traveling, they can seamlessly connect to the cloud and continue their work without limitations.

Scalability is another advantage offered by the cloud. Organizations can quickly provision and release computing resources to match fluctuating demand. This ensures that businesses have the necessary resources available during peak times, while avoiding unnecessary costs during periods of lower demand. Scalability is particularly crucial for businesses with seasonal or unpredictable workloads, enabling them to efficiently scale up or down as needed without the need for extensive infrastructure investments.

Furthermore, the cloud provides transparency and efficient resource optimization through measured services. Organizations can track their resource usage, identify areas for optimization, and make data-driven decisions to maximize efficiency. This level of visibility helps businesses optimize their costs and streamline operations, ensuring that resources are allocated effectively.

Overall, the benefits of cloud computing are vast and impactful. From cost savings and reliability to increased mobility and scalability, organizations can leverage the power of the cloud to transform their operations and drive success in the digital era.

Types of Cloud Computing

When it comes to cloud computing, there are three main types that organizations can choose from: public cloud, private cloud, and hybrid cloud. Each type offers different levels of accessibility, customization, and security to meet the diverse needs of businesses.

1. Public Cloud

The public cloud is a shared environment where resources are accessible to multiple users or tenants over the internet. It offers a cost-effective solution as organizations only pay for the resources they use. This type of cloud computing allows for increased efficiency, scalability, and flexibility. Popular public cloud providers include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form.

public cloud

2. Private Cloud

Private cloud computing is dedicated to a single organization and provides greater customization, control, and security. With a private cloud, resources are not shared with other users, allowing businesses to maintain strict control over their data and infrastructure. Private clouds are often preferred by industries with specific compliance requirements, such as finance and healthcare.

3. Hybrid Cloud

Hybrid cloud combines the best of both the public and private cloud worlds. It allows organizations to have a mix of on-premises infrastructure, private cloud, and public cloud elements. This provides flexibility, as businesses can choose to keep sensitive data on their private cloud while leveraging the scalability and cost-effectiveness of the public cloud for other workloads. Hybrid cloud solutions are ideal for organizations with varying IT needs and the desire for a balanced approach.

Choosing the right type of cloud computing depends on the specific requirements and goals of an organization. Public cloud offers cost savings and scalability, private cloud provides customization and security, while hybrid cloud brings a combination of both. Understanding the differences between these types enables businesses to make strategic decisions that align with their IT needs.

Cloud Service Models

Cloud computing services offer organizations a variety of options to meet their specific needs. The three primary service models in cloud computing are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S).

Infrastructure as a Service (IaaS) provides organizations with access to virtualized computing resources, such as servers, storage, and networking, over the internet. With IaaS, businesses have the highest level of flexibility and control. They can scale resources up or down based on their requirements, allowing for efficient resource allocation and cost optimization.

Platform as a Service (PaaS) focuses on developers and operations professionals, offering them a complete framework for building, testing, deploying, and managing applications. PaaS eliminates the need for organizations to manage the underlying infrastructure, allowing them to focus on application development and innovation. It provides a platform where developers can collaborate, streamline the development process, and reduce time-to-market.

Software as a Service (SaaS) is perhaps the most well-known service model of cloud computing. With SaaS, organizations can access and use software applications over the internet without the need for installation or maintenance. Popular examples of SaaS solutions include customer relationship management (CRM) software, document collaboration tools, and email services. SaaS offers organizations the advantage of simplicity, as they can leverage pre-built software solutions instead of building and maintaining their own.

Service Model Key Features
Infrastructure as a Service (IaaS) Access to virtualized computing resources
Flexible and scalable infrastructure
Control over hardware and software configurations
Platform as a Service (PaaS) Complete application development and deployment framework
Efficient collaboration among developers
Simplified infrastructure management
Software as a Service (SaaS) Access to pre-built software applications
No need for installation or maintenance
Scalable and cost-effective solution

Conclusion

Cloud computing is rapidly reshaping the operations of businesses across various industries, ushering in a new era of flexibility and efficiency. Real-world examples of cloud computing applications abound, with organizations leveraging cloud-based services for diverse purposes such as data storage, software development, and collaboration tools. This transformative technology has revolutionized how businesses manage their IT infrastructure, offering compelling benefits like cost savings, improved reliability, enhanced mobility, and seamless scalability.

The continued growth of cloud computing is poised to shape the future of technology, opening up exciting new opportunities in emerging fields like augmented reality and the metaverse. Cloud-based solutions have become an integral part of the digital landscape, enabling organizations to optimize their resources and unlock greater potential. As cloud computing becomes increasingly ubiquitous, it is clear that this innovative paradigm is here to stay.

From small businesses to multinational corporations, cloud computing is empowering enterprises of all sizes to harness the power of remote computing resources. By embracing cloud technologies, businesses can streamline their operations, drive innovation, and gain a competitive edge in the evolving digital landscape. With its wide-ranging applications and far-reaching impact, cloud computing is spearheading a revolution that is transforming industries and powering the future of business.

FAQ

What is cloud computing?

Cloud computing is a model for enabling convenient, on-demand access to a shared pool of computing resources over the internet. It allows users to access infrastructure, applications, and data from anywhere.

What are the benefits of cloud computing?

Cloud computing offers several benefits, including cost savings, high reliability, mobility, scalability, transparency, and efficient resource optimization.

What are the types of cloud computing?

The types of cloud computing are public cloud, private cloud, and hybrid cloud. Public clouds are shared resources accessible over the internet, private clouds are dedicated to a single organization, and hybrid clouds combine elements of both.

What are the cloud service models?

The cloud service models are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S). IaaS provides virtualized computing resources, PaaS focuses on application development, and SaaS delivers software applications over the internet.

What are some real-world examples of cloud computing?

Organizations use cloud computing for data storage, software development, collaboration tools, and more. Cloud computing has revolutionized IT infrastructure management and continues to transform businesses across various industries.

You may also like

Leave a Comment

Welcome to PCSite – your hub for cutting-edge insights in computer technology, gaming and more. Dive into expert analyses and the latest updates to stay ahead in the dynamic world of PCs and gaming.

Edtior's Picks

Latest Articles

© PC Site 2024. All Rights Reserved.

-
00:00
00:00
Update Required Flash plugin
-
00:00
00:00